Use Watkins Garden Vegetable Snack & Dip Mix for sautéing or steaming vegetables. Add to canned tomato soup for a new and fresh flavor.

Cool Curry Spread – mix Watkins Cool Curry Dip Mix with mayo per directions on bottle. Spread on small rounds of bread; add a small piece of turkey and just a “dollop” of the spread on the top of the turkey & sprinkled with Watkins Minced Green Onions. Easy Appetizer!

Add Watkins Pepper Ranch Snack & Dip Mix to your basic white sauce recipe. Toss with cooked fettuccine and sautéed chicken; garnish with Parmesan cheese.

Make a delicious Crab Dip with 8 oz/227 g cream cheese, ¼ c sour cream, 4 TBSP Watkins Crab Snack & Dip Seasoning & ¼ c crab meat or imitation crab. Variation: Mix 3 TBSP mix to 1 c sour cream.

Watkins Salsa & Sour Cream Dip Mix prepared per package directions makes a great taco topper, a dressing for taco salad or make layered dip with dip on bottom, then layer with cheese, chopped tomatoes & green onions.

Combine 1 c buttermilk. 1/3 c sour cream, 3 TBSP mayonnaise and 1½ TBSP Watkins Pepper Ranch Snack & Dip Mix for an excellent pepper ranch dressing.

Whisk together ½ cup low fat mayonnaise, 1/3 c low fat milk, 2 tsp vinegar and 1½ TBSP Watkins Garlic & Dill Snack & Dip Mix for a low fat salad dressing.

A variety of stuffed celery mixtures can be made by combining cream cheese, your favorite Watkins Snack & Dip Mix and enough milk to make a smooth texture. A quick and easy way to fill stuffed celery is to put the mixture into a zip-top storage bag and cut off one corner. Squeeze mixture from the bag onto the celery.

Add Watkins Bacon Cheddar Snack & Dip Mix to a small amount of milk to make a paste. Brush on cooked hamburgers for bacon cheeseburger taste without the fat.

Decorate dips with stars cut from red or yellow peppers. Serve the dip in a hollowed out red or green pepper half.
